CMS50 SpO2
I recently got the CMS 50 wrist SpO2 recording device.
I have downloaded the data to my computer and viewed the reports, but I can't find the data on my hard drives.
Where does there software put it or how can I control the location?
I would like to maintain my history.

RE: CMS50 SpO2
You have to do something to see them. I'll look it up.

Found it.

Quote:If you navigate to that folder outside of the program, you will not see any files listed. You must click the 'Compatibility Files' option which then takes you to: C:\Users\[user profile name]\AppData\Local\VirtualStore\Program Files (x86)\SpO2\Data

RE: CMS50 SpO2
There is a time issue with the direct SpO2 data import.  The best way to import it in SH version 1.0 is to use the SpO2 file.  You will need to copy the original SpO2 file to another directory. This is due to file permissions set by the SpO2 Assistant program which prohibit data files from being imported from its home directory.

RE: CMS50 SpO2
Now ,
How can I delete the old sessions to avoid adding them to the main file and merge them
I tried using the SPo2 assistant app and it told me that it's not supported!

Any advice for deleting the old sessions once imported?
Post Reply Post Reply
#9
RE: CMS50 SpO2
There are 2 things to try.  First go to the Daily screen and have the day/date selected that you wish to cleanup.  Next, go to Data -> Oximetery Cleanup and see if that does the trick.  If not, Data -> Advanced -> Purge Oximetery Data -> Current Day.  If you use the last option you will need to import the data from the SpO2 file back in after the purge.
